iptv/README.md

90 lines
3.2 KiB
Markdown
Raw Normal View History

2018-11-23 23:05:07 +01:00
# IPTV
2021-01-15 03:46:45 +01:00
Collection of 5000+ publicly available IPTV channels from all over the world.
2018-11-23 23:05:07 +01:00
2021-01-15 03:46:45 +01:00
Internet Protocol television (IPTV) is the delivery of television content over Internet Protocol (IP) networks.
2019-10-01 00:25:43 +02:00
2018-11-23 23:05:07 +01:00
## Usage
To watch IPTV you just need to paste this link `https://iptv-org.github.io/iptv/index.m3u` to any player with support M3U-playlists.
2018-11-23 23:05:07 +01:00
2019-10-04 22:48:48 +02:00
![VLC Network Panel](preview.png)
2018-11-23 23:05:07 +01:00
2019-11-02 12:15:14 +01:00
Also you can instead use one of these playlists:
- `https://iptv-org.github.io/iptv/index.country.m3u` (grouped by country)
- `https://iptv-org.github.io/iptv/index.category.m3u` (grouped by category)
2019-11-01 09:05:21 +01:00
- `https://iptv-org.github.io/iptv/index.language.m3u` (grouped by language)
2019-09-14 02:17:18 +02:00
2019-09-14 02:35:10 +02:00
Or select one of the playlists from the list below.
2019-09-14 02:17:18 +02:00
## Playlists by category
2021-01-15 03:46:45 +01:00
#include "./.readme/\_categories.md"
2019-07-08 20:26:35 +02:00
2019-11-01 09:05:21 +01:00
## Playlists by language
2021-01-15 03:46:45 +01:00
#include "./.readme/\_languages.md"
2019-11-01 09:05:21 +01:00
2019-04-24 16:10:42 +02:00
## Playlists by country
2018-12-22 17:24:57 +01:00
2021-01-15 03:46:45 +01:00
#include "./.readme/\_countries.md"
2020-05-07 03:09:05 +02:00
## For Developers
In addition to the above methods, you can also get a list of all available channels in JSON format.
To do this, you just have to make a GET request to:
```
https://iptv-org.github.io/iptv/channels.json
```
If successful, you should get the following response:
```
[
...
{
"name": "CNN",
"logo": "https://i.imgur.com/ilZJT5s.png",
"url": "http://ott-cdn.ucom.am/s27/index.m3u8",
"category": "News",
"language": [
{
"code": "eng",
"name": "English"
}
],
"country": {
"code": "us",
"name": "United States"
},
"tvg": {
"id": "cnn.us",
"name": "CNN",
"url": "http://epg.streamstv.me/epg/guide-usa.xml.gz"
}
},
...
]
```
## Resources
2019-11-18 02:09:24 +01:00
You can find links to various IPTV related resources in this repository [iptv-org/awesome-iptv](https://github.com/iptv-org/awesome-iptv).
2018-12-22 17:24:57 +01:00
## Contribution
2019-10-04 22:48:48 +02:00
Please make sure to read the [Contributing Guide](.github/CONTRIBUTING.md) before making a pull request.
2021-01-15 03:46:45 +01:00
If you find an error or have any suggestions on how to organize a playlist, please send an [issue](https://github.com/iptv-org/iptv/issues/new/choose).
2020-10-28 02:43:46 +01:00
2021-01-15 03:46:45 +01:00
If your favorite channel is not on playlist you can let us know about it [here](https://github.com/iptv-org/iptv/issues/new?assignees=&labels=channel+request&template=channel-request.md&title=Add%3A+xxx) (IMPORTANT: an issue should contain a request for only one channel, otherwise it will be closed).
2020-10-28 02:43:46 +01:00
2021-01-15 03:46:45 +01:00
## Legal
2020-10-28 02:43:46 +01:00
2021-01-15 03:46:45 +01:00
No video files are stored in this repository. The repository simply contains user-submitted links to publicly available video stream URLs, which to the best of our knowledge have been intentionally made publicly by the copyright holders. If any links in these playlists infringe on your rights as a copyright holder, they may be removed by sending a pull request or opening an issue.
2020-10-28 02:43:46 +01:00
2021-01-15 03:46:45 +01:00
However, note that we have **no control** over the destination of the link, and just removing the link from the playlist will not remove its contents from the web. Note that linking does not directly infringe copyright because no copy is made on the site providing the link, and thus this is **not** a valid reason to send a DMCA notice to GitHub. To remove this content from the web, you should contact the web host that's actually hosting the content (**not** GitHub, nor the maintainers of this repository).